Scope: emergency access to the Charwright pipeline, which detects encoding (UTF-8, UTF-16, legacy code pages) for uploaded text files. Normal auth goes through Lockmere SSO. Break-glass applies only when SSO is down and misdetected uploads are corrupting downstream parsers. Steps: notify the duty lead, open the sealed console, disable auto-detection fallback, and log every action. Access expires after 60 minutes. All use is audited. The console prompts once for the recovery passphrase shown below.

vault phrase of kajof-bawig = istath-holdor

Q: Why does the Linthaven diff viewer show "partial render" on large files?

A: Files over 40 MB are diffed in chunks, and only changed chunks are displayed by default. This is expected behavior, not a failure. Customers can expand unchanged regions manually, though rendering may take several seconds. If a diff fails entirely rather than rendering partially, collect the file size and format, then follow the triage steps on the internal page below.

runbook for yahop-hawif: https://confluence.zemvarlabs.internal/pages/pages/browse/c89f8afc

## Further Reading

Webhook delivery in Coilpost retries with exponential backoff: 5 attempts over ~30 minutes, then dead-letter. Retries are per-endpoint, not per-event, so a slow consumer stalls its whole queue. Receipts must be idempotent; we do not guarantee exactly-once. Before changing backoff constants, read the incident history from the Marlowe outage. The full retry semantics spec and tuning notes are kept on the internal design page here.

dashboard of taduf-yagap = https://confluence.tolvaqsys.internal/display/display/projects/display

**Ticket: Config drift in PickPath optimizer nodes**

Plugin authors have reported inconsistent pick-list ordering between the Kestrel and Moorland warehouses. Root cause is configuration drift: batch-size and aisle-weight settings diverged after a manual hotfix. Until the sync job lands, please validate plugins against the canonical values. The current reference configuration is shown below.

config for yahof-tajop:
zorath:
  pin: 7493
  metrics_host: metrics.zorath.tolvaqsys.internal
  tenant: praiel
  seal: seal_fd9cd4f1